This commit is contained in:
bartronx7 2025-09-27 13:14:07 -05:00
commit f796dc85af

View file

@ -38,9 +38,11 @@
"TMPDIR=/tmp/dockerd"))))
(service oci-container-service-type (list
(oci-container-configuration
(image "caddy:local")
(image "localhost:5000/caddy:latest")
(provision "caddy")
(respawn? #t)
(network "sandbox")
(ports '(
("80" . "80")
@ -108,6 +110,7 @@
(oci-container-configuration
(image "packetriot/pktriot:latest")
(provision "pktriot")
(respawn? #t)
(network "sandbox")
(volumes (list
'("/data/docker/volumes/pktriot" . "/data:rw"))))
@ -174,9 +177,49 @@
'("/data/movies" . "/movies")
'("/data/shows" . "/shows")
'("/data/music" . "/music")
'("/data/pictures" . "/pictures")))))))
'("/data/pictures" . "/pictures"))))
%base-services))
;; (oci-container-configuration
;; (image "ghcr.io/immich-app/immich-server:release")
;; (provision "immich-server")
;; (requirement '(immich-redis immich-postgres))
;; (volumes (list
;; '("/data/docker/volumes/immich/uploads" . "/data")
;; '("/etc/localtime" . "/etc/localtime")
;; ))
;; (environment (list
;; '("UPLOAD_LOCATION" . "./data/immich_uploads")
;; '("DB_DATA_LOCATION" . "./postgres")
;; '("DB_DATABASE_NAME" . "immich")
;; '("DB_USERNAME" . "immich")
;; '("DB_PASSWORD" . "i7_qpV3#0o")))
;; (ports '(
;; ("2283" . "2283")
;; )))
(oci-container-configuration
(image "docker.io/valkey/valkey:8-bookworm")
(provision "immich-redis")
(network "sandbox")
(respawn? #t)
(volumes (list
'("/data/docker/volumes/immich/valkey" . "/data"))))
;; (oci-container-configuration
;; (image "ghcr.io/immich-app/postgres:14-vectorchord0.4.3-pgvectors0.2.0")
;; (provision "immich-postgres")
;; (network "sandbox")
;; (respawn? #t)
;; (environment (list
;; '("POSTGRES_PASSWORD:" . "i7_qpV3$0o")
;; '("POSTGRES_USER:" . "immich")
;; '("POSTGRES_DB:" . "immich")
;; '("POSTGRES_INITDB_ARGS" . "--data-checksums")
;; '("DB_STORAGE_TYPE:" . "HDD")))
;; (volumes (list
;; '("/data/docker/volumes/immich/pgdata" . "/var/lib/postgresql/data"))))
))) %base-services))
(bootloader (bootloader-configuration
(bootloader grub-bootloader)